Output 9cac8cdf41db17d6b7b88d6b923902023124fbe4cea99c68bddaf3c05e8e739a:4

value
66150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b80cd29dd32c3941beaa7a24f68e830fb8e5dc OP_EQUAL
address
3CEt7dQta44pxMzc1UnbwbQxZozsxNnxEc
transaction
9cac8cdf41db17d6b7b88d6b923902023124fbe4cea99c68bddaf3c05e8e739a
confirmations
156486
spent
true